Kendang
A standard set of Sundanese kendang consists of one large drum (kendang ageung or kendang indung) and two small ones (kulanter). The kendang ageung looks like a large Javanese kendhang ciblon. They vary in size: smaller shriller instruments are used to accompany the popular dance jaipongan.
